Output ca626599915ce95fb970c65a457723b9750ed531ca91926d703884bbbc47a685:15

value
2000000000
script pubkey
OP_0 OP_PUSHBYTES_20 d07d6c5a363ec6fe707bbffe73bffb6721c92304
address
bc1q6p7kck3k8mr0uurmhll880lmvusujgcy55uxw6
transaction
ca626599915ce95fb970c65a457723b9750ed531ca91926d703884bbbc47a685